UN Expert Francesca Albanese Faces Event Cancellations and Police Oversight in Berlin
The UN's Special Rapporteur on Palestinian Territories criticizes restrictions on academic discourse and freedom of speech in Germany.
- Francesca Albanese, UN Special Rapporteur for Palestinian Territories, faced multiple event cancellations in Berlin due to political and security concerns.
- The Free University of Berlin canceled her planned in-person lecture, citing safety risks, and replaced it with an online livestream.
- Alternative venues, including the Kühlhaus Berlin, also withdrew their support, allegedly due to political pressure and threats, forcing last-minute relocations.
- Police presence at Albanese's events sparked criticism, with officers monitoring discussions for potentially unlawful statements, raising concerns about academic and speech freedoms.
- Albanese and supporters condemned the cancellations and interventions as indicative of a restrictive atmosphere for critical discourse in Germany.
